#dafe03 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dafe03 is composed of 85.5% red, 99.6%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.8%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68.6 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.4%. #dafe03 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ff06 with #b5fd00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

#dafe03 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#dafe03 has RGB values of R:218, G:254,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0. Its decimal value is 14351875.

Hex triplet dafe03 #dafe03
RGB Decimal 218, 254, 3 rgb(218,254,3)
RGB Percent 85.5, 99.6, 1.2 rgb(85.5%,99.6%,1.2%)
CMYK 14, 0, 99, 0
HSL 68.6°, 99.2, 50.4 hsl(68.6,99.2%,50.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 68.6°, 98.8, 99.6
Web Safe ccff00 #ccff00
CIE-LAB 94.225, -36.016, 90.92
XYZ 64.371, 85.795, 13.255
xyY 0.394, 0.525, 85.795
CIE-LCH 94.225, 97.794, 111.61
CIE-LUV 94.225, -15.607, 106.258
Hunter-Lab 92.626, -38.045, 56.353
Binary 11011010, 11111110, 00000011

Shades and Tints of #dafe03

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020200 is the darkest color, while #fcff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#dafe03

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878978 is the less saturated color, while #dafe03 is the most saturated one.
